WebDec 4, 2024 · Biological Plausibility - Oxford Reference The causal consideration that an observed, potentially causal association between an exposure and a health outcome may plausibly be attributed to causation on the basis of existing biomedical and epidemiological knowledge. In Bradford Hill criteria for causality. Plausibility: A plausible mechanism between cause and effect is helpful (but Hill noted that knowledge of the mechanism is limited by current knowledge). WebPlausibility Theory Definition: Plausibility Theory is a decision making concept that replaces the expected values calculation of Bayesian Theory with a risk threshold that is more resembling the way decision makers actually (should) make decisions. WebApr 12, 2024 · Plausibility has been defined as the “coherence of concepts based on prior knowledge” (Connell & Keane, 2006, p. 96). Consumers are constantly confronted with judgments of plausibility, for example, when deciding whether to believe advertising claims or communication from another individual (Johar et al., 2006; Roggeveen & Johar, 2002 ). WebFeb 24, 2024 · Plausible futures: Possibilities that could happen given the bounds of uncertainty. Probable futures: Scenarios and possibilities that are likely to happen. Possible futures: The widest range of scenarios, including all possibilities. Preferred future: The vision we have for possibilities we want to see come true.
